    strong-man-repairing-a-window-with-a-screwdriver-2022-09-28-22-55-01-utc.jpegHow to Find Double Glazed Units Near Me

    Double glazing can boost the efficiency of your home. It's also a great way to add value to your property.

    Double-glazed windows are constructed of two panes, and the space between them is filled with argon or air to increase their thermal efficiency.

    Maintenance

    Double glazing is an energy-saving home improvement that can enhance the value of your home as well as reduce energy costs. It is important that your doors and windows are maintained in a way that ensures that they remain effective and efficient. It is recommended to contact an expert when you notice that your double glazing units near me glazing isn't working properly, for example or if it is sliding or is having difficulty opening. This will not only save you money, but will also decrease heat loss through your windows.

    The most frequent issue with double glazed units is misting. This is caused by condensation that accumulates in the space between the glass panes. The positive aspect is that it can be repaired without replacing the entire window frame. Re-sealing can help restore windows that have been misting.

    This is done by drilling small holes in the double-glazed unit that let air and moisture escape. The unit is then cleaned with special solvent that eliminates any accumulated residue and restores the seal to its original condition. It can be done quickly and easily and costs much less than replacing the entire window.

    A broken window handle or lock is another issue. If this is the case, you may be able fix it by oiling the mechanism or hinges. This is often able to resolve the issue and will prevent it from occurring again in the future. If you have an older window that is difficult to open, it could be more cost-effective to replace the handle.
